ultimate hall of fameThis Monday saw the announcement that the Ultimate Warrior will be the first inductee in to the WWE Hall of Fame class of 2014. Like most of the internet wrestling community, this was news that was most welcome, and by most welcome I mean that the majority instantly jumped up at the news and shook something nearby that we mentally saw as a rope!

The saga between Vince McMahon and the Ultimate Warrior has been going on for 18 years but last year when the Warrior and Vince met up and seemingly buried the hatchet we all felt that maybe more was in store for the Warrior. A few months later the he made his appearance in the WWE 2K14 video game advert (commercial for all you Americans) and we had a feeling that this might be the stepping stone to Warrior possibly being inducted in to the Hall of Fame at some point.

Previously, I always said that there were 3 wrestlers who will probably never go in to the WWE Hall of Fame. One was the Warrior, second was Macho Man and third was Owen Hart. These are people that have either had fall outs with Vince such as Macho Man and Warrior and or been unable to be mentioned due to a legal minefield in cases such as Owen’s.

The last few years have largely gone about changing these situations. Owen Hart’s death was recently featured on the 50 Year History of WWE DVD and it now seems that WWE can legally mention Owen and his accomplishments.

Warrior obviously met Vince as mentioned before but unfortunately the passing of Macho Man came before any reconciliation could be made. Vince has repaired bridges with many past superstars and I believe ultimately (excuse the pun) would have done the same with Randy Savage if the tragic events had not taken place in 2011.

With all these changes in place could this mean that for the biggest WrestleMania of all time that we get the biggest Hall of Fame class to go with it? Is it realistic to wonder whether these 3 greats will be honoured in New Orleans?

There are plenty of other deserving people who haven’t gone in yet but if this was to happen and also with the recent rumour which states that the Hall of Fame may be streamed live on the WWE Network then what better way to start it than putting on such a big show in its entirety before the 30th WrestleMania the next night.

People have said that they need people like Macho Man and Owen in the Hall of Fame for it to feel truly genuine so maybe this will help to hold the Hall in even higher regards in years to come. Maybe WWE would want to save certain wrestlers for future years but I don’t believe that there is ever a more suitable time to do this than now.
